You might have to locate roofing or soffit vents from outside if they are not clearly visible from inside the attic. Residences with actually peaked roofing systems and available attic rooms are the easiest to air vent by using the proportion of 1 to 300. This ratio describes unobstructed vent location to the insulated ceiling location.

Do not make use of electric exhaust fans for attic room air flow as these can attract more air than can be supplied via the soffit vents. This will in fact draw home air right into the attic room, causing greater warmth loss and dampness buildup. They are additionally susceptible to failing, noise manufacturing and increased power usage.

Load all nooks and crannies. At the eaves, do not block the ventilation. Prevent insulation from vanishing onto the vented soffits of the eave room by installing a piece of inflexible board insulation or a wood baffle before the work starts. Building-supply stores market cardboard or foam plastic frustrates that can be stapled in between the rafters (see Number 5-11).


If the loose fill is deeper than the joists, build insulation framework (a baby crib) around the attic hatch to make sure that it can be loaded to the side (see Number 4-7). The bags of insulation material will detail just Attic insulation how lots of square metres (or square feet) each bag need to cover to give the required RSI worth.

If you are having a specialist do the work, calculate the RSI value that you want and examine the bags of insulation to be made use of. They should indicate the area that a person bag will cover at the selected shielding value. You and the professional ought to after that settle on the complete variety of bags to be used, the anticipated insulating value and the minimum settled deepness of insulation throughout the attic, based on a certain density.
